Exporting Global Objects
You can use gs_dumpall to export global objects, including database users, user groups, tablespaces, and attributes (for example, global access permissions), from openGauss.
Procedure
- Log in as the OS user omm to the primary node of the database. 
- Run gs_dumpall to export global tablespaces. - gs_dumpall -U omm -f /home/omm/backup/MPPDB_tablespace.sql -p 8000 -t Password:- Table 1 Common parameters - For details about other parameters, see “Server Tools > gs_dumpall” in the Tool Reference. 
Examples
Example 1: Run gs_dumpall as the administrator omm to export global tablespaces and users of all databases. The exported files are in text format.
gs_dumpall -U omm -f /home/omm/backup/MPPDB_globals.sql -p 8000 -g
Password:
gs_dumpall[port='8000'][2018-11-14 19:06:24]: dumpall operation successful
gs_dumpall[port='8000'][2018-11-14 19:06:24]: total time: 1150  ms
Example 2: Run gs_dumpall as the administrator omm to export global tablespaces of all databases, encrypt the exported files, and store them in text format.
gs_dumpall -U omm -f /home/omm/backup/MPPDB_tablespace.sql -p 8000 -t --with-encryption AES128 --with-key 1212121212121212
Password:
gs_dumpall[port='8000'][2018-11-14 19:00:58]: dumpall operation successful
gs_dumpall[port='8000'][2018-11-14 19:00:58]: total time: 186  ms
Example 3: Run gs_dumpall as the administrator omm to export global users of all databases. The exported files are in text format.
gs_dumpall -U omm -f /home/omm/backup/MPPDB_user.sql -p 8000 -r
Password:
gs_dumpall[port='8000'][2018-11-14 19:03:18]: dumpall operation successful
gs_dumpall[port='8000'][2018-11-14 19:03:18]: total time: 162  ms
